titleOfInvention PROCESS FOR OBTAINING A CYCLOHEXANONE DIANHYDRIDE USED IN THE PREPARATION OF FLEXIBLE POLYESTERIMIDIC FILMS
abstract The invention relates to a process for obtaining high performance flexible polyesterimide films. The process according to the invention consists in the one-step synthesis of a bifunctional monomer of the bisanhydride type by the condensation reaction of the -OH phenolic function of 2,6-bis- (4-hydroxybenzylidene) cyclohexanone with the -COCl group of trimethyl chloride, followed by a two-step polycondensation reaction of commercial aromatic diamine bisanhydride to obtain polyamide acid by adding solid dianhydride to the solution obtained by dissolving diamine in N-methylpyrrolidone, which by pouring on glass plates and applying a heat regime between 50 and 50 ° C, results in flexible, homogeneous polyesterimide films with high transparency, low roughness and hydrophilic characteristics.
